Subject[PATCH] x86/split_lock: Enable the split lock detect feature on Raptor Lake P and Alder Lake N CPUs
Date
These CPU models support the split lock detect feature. Add them to
the x86_cpu_ids match table.

This patch supersedes the earlier:
https://lore.kernel.org/lkml/20220609193549.2725612-1-fenghua.yu@intel.com/
that just added Raptor Lake P.

arch/x86/kernel/cpu/intel.c | 2 ++
1 file changed, 2 insertions(+)

diff --git a/arch/x86/kernel/cpu/intel.c b/arch/x86/kernel/cpu/intel.c
index fd5dead8371c..5afb7d3d248d 100644
--- a/arch/x86/kernel/cpu/intel.c
+++ b/arch/x86/kernel/cpu/intel.c
@@ -1290,6 +1290,8 @@ static const struct x86_cpu_id split_lock_cpu_ids[] __initconst = {
X86_MATCH_INTEL_FAM6_MODEL(ALDERLAKE, 1),
X86_MATCH_INTEL_FAM6_MODEL(ALDERLAKE_L, 1),
X86_MATCH_INTEL_FAM6_MODEL(RAPTORLAKE, 1),
+ X86_MATCH_INTEL_FAM6_MODEL(RAPTORLAKE_P, 1),
+ X86_MATCH_INTEL_FAM6_MODEL(ALDERLAKE_N, 1),
{}
};
